Exploring 5-13μm Fiberglass Twisted Yarn Benefits

5-13μm Fiberglass Twisted Yarn offers exceptional durability, heat resistance, and excellent tensile strength, making it a valuable resource across various industries. Known for its unique properties, this specialized yarn is manufactured from finely spun fiberglass, typically ranging between 5 to 13 micrometers in diameter. The use of finer fibers enhances the overall mechanical properties, ensuring that the yarn can withstand extreme conditions without compromising integrity.

The origin of 5-13μm Fiberglass Twisted Yarn lies in the increasing demand for materials that can endure high temperatures and harsh environments. Traditionally, fiberglass has been recognized for its insulating properties, but as technology has advanced, the need for more refined and efficient fibers has emerged. By twisting these fine fibers together, manufacturers create a yarn that not only benefits from the individual properties of each strand but also enhances overall performance through improved connectivity between fibers. This meticulous process ensures that the twisted yarn can withstand thermal shock and mechanical stress, essential for applications in aerospace, automotive, and industrial sectors.

Argumentation for the advantages of using 5-13μm Fiberglass Twisted Yarn can be substantiated through a variety of factors. One of the most significant benefits is its enhanced thermal insulation properties. When utilized in applications such as insulation blankets, gaskets, and seals, the yarn provides excellent thermal resistance, which is critical in environments that experience extreme temperatures. In addition, the twisted structure helps to minimize fraying and improves the yarn's ability to maintain its form under tension, thereby elongating its lifespan and reducing maintenance costs.

Another vital advantage of this specialized yarn is its resistance to chemical attacks. Unlike organic fibers, fiberglass does not succumb to degradation from exposure to corrosive substances. This makes 5-13μm Fiberglass Twisted Yarn especially beneficial in chemical processing industries, where regular materials might fail. The ability to remain functional in such demanding conditions not only saves costs on replacements but also ensures consistent operational efficiencies. As a result, more industries are beginning to recognize the significance of incorporating fiberglass twisted yarn into their production processes.

The versatility and reliability of 5-13μm Fiberglass Twisted Yarn can also be witnessed in the construction and reinforcement of materials. Because of its exceptional tensile strength, it is often used to reinforce composite materials, improving their load-bearing capabilities. This enhances the overall structural integrity of products ranging from building materials to consumer electronics. Consequently, the impact of using such high-performance yarns ripples throughout multiple sectors, promoting advancements in product design and safety standards.
